近年來,衛星運輸市場經歷了顯著成長,預計將從2024年的11.3億美元成長到2025年的12.4億美元,複合年成長率達9.7%。迄今為止的成長主要受以下因素驅動:衛星發射需求不斷成長、商業航太活動日益普及、地球觀測應用需求不斷成長、國防和安全衛星任務不斷擴展以及對全球衛星互聯互通的日益重視。

預計未來幾年衛星運輸市場規模將強勁成長,2029年將達到17.7億美元,複合年成長率(CAGR)為9.4%。預測期內的成長將主要受以下因素驅動:衛星服務需求不斷成長、巨型衛星群部署規模擴大、對永續太空運行的日益重視、民用太空探勘舉措的拓展以及對在軌物流和運輸需求的增加。預測期間的關鍵趨勢包括:軌道間轉移飛行器的技術進步、模組化衛星服務系統的創新、可重複使用太空拖船的開發、電力推進技術研發投入以及綠色推進技術的進步。

商業衛星發射數量的成長預計將推動衛星傳輸飛行器市場的發展。商業衛星是由私人公司和非政府組織擁有和營運的衛星,為商業和公共用途提供通訊、廣播、導航、地球觀測和資料中繼等服務。商業衛星發射數量的成長主要源自於對全球互聯解決方案日益成長的需求。數位基礎設施的擴展和數據密集型應用的激增需要更廣泛、更快速、更可靠的通訊網路。衛星轉運飛行器在這一擴展過程中發揮關鍵作用,它能夠在一次任務中有效地部署、調整軌道和維護多顆衛星,有助於降低營運成本並加速衛星星系的部署。例如,根據美國的產業協會-衛星產業協會(SIA)2025年5月發布的報告,預計到2024年,商業衛星發射收入將達到93億美元,比2023年成長30%。因此,商業衛星發射數量的成長正在推動衛星轉運飛行器市場的成長。

衛星運輸市場的主要企業正致力於開發先進的發射平台,例如軌道運輸系統,以部署、承載和改善多種有效載荷的在軌服務。軌道運輸平台是一種太空船,它能夠將衛星和其他有效載荷運輸、部署並支援到特定軌道,同時還能提供諸如技術演示和資料處理等在軌服務。例如,2025年1月,總部位於義大利的航太物流和運輸服務供應商D-Orbit SpA透過其「無盡天空」(Endless Sky)和「升空」(Ascend)任務發射了ION衛星運載器。該平台可將多顆衛星運送到不同的軌道路徑,同時也承載第三方有效載荷進行在軌測試、資料處理和進階運算。該平台的多任務能力表明,透過將部署、承載有效載荷支援和數位服務整合到單一系統中,軌道運輸解決方案正日趨成熟。

A satellite transfer vehicle is a specialized spacecraft designed to transport satellites or other payloads from one orbital position to another. Acting as a space tug, it docks with satellites and transfers them to their designated orbits with precision. These vehicles are mainly used for positioning satellites into operational orbits, repositioning or servicing satellites to extend their operational lifespans, and managing constellation deployments to optimize coverage and performance.

The primary types of satellite transfer vehicles are reusable satellite transfer vehicles and expendable satellite transfer vehicles. A reusable satellite transfer vehicle is engineered to transport satellites between orbits multiple times, allowing recovery, refurbishment, and relaunch for subsequent missions. The propulsion types used in these vehicles include chemical propulsion, ionic propulsion, and nuclear propulsion, with payload capacities categorized as light, medium, and heavy. They are applied in satellite deployment, orbital maneuvering, and space cargo transport, serving end-users including government space agencies, private space companies, and military space operations.

The sharp hike in U.S. tariffs and the associated trade disputes in spring 2025 are notably impacting the aerospace and defense sector by raising costs for titanium, carbon fiber composites, and avionics materials largely sourced from global suppliers. Defense contractors, locked into fixed-price government contracts, absorb these added costs, while commercial aerospace firms face airline pushback on higher aircraft prices. Delays in component shipments due to customs bottlenecks further disrupt tight production schedules for jets and satellites. The industry is responding by stockpiling critical materials, seeking waivers for defense-related imports, and collaborating with allied nations to diversify supply chain.

The satellite transfer vehicle market size has grown strongly in recent years. It will grow from $1.13 billion in 2024 to $1.24 billion in 2025 at a compound annual growth rate (CAGR) of 9.7%. The growth in the historic period was driven by increasing demand for satellite launches, growing adoption of commercial space activities, rising need for Earth observation applications, expansion of defense and security satellite missions, and heightened focus on global connectivity through satellites.

The satellite transfer vehicle market size is expected to see strong growth in the next few years. It will grow to $1.77 billion in 2029 at a compound annual growth rate (CAGR) of 9.4%. The growth in the forecast period is driven by rising demand for satellite servicing, growing deployment of mega constellations, increasing focus on sustainable space operations, expansion of private space exploration initiatives, and greater demand for in-orbit logistics and transportation. Key trends in the forecast period include technological advancements in orbital transfer vehicles, innovations in modular satellite servicing systems, development of reusable space tugs, investment in research and development for electric propulsion, and progress in green propulsion technologies.

The increase in commercial satellite launches is expected to drive the growth of the satellite transfer vehicle market. Commercial satellites are artificial satellites owned and operated by private entities or non-governmental organizations, providing services such as telecommunications, broadcasting, navigation, Earth observation, and data relay for both profit-driven and public-use purposes. The rise in commercial satellite launches is primarily driven by the growing demand for global connectivity solutions, as expanding digital infrastructure and data-heavy applications require broader, faster, and more reliable coverage. Satellite transfer vehicles play a crucial role in this expansion by enabling efficient deployment, orbital adjustments, and servicing of multiple satellites within a single mission, reducing operational costs and accelerating satellite constellation rollouts. For instance, in May 2025, the Satellite Industry Association (SIA), a US-based trade body, reported that commercial satellite launch revenues grew to $9.3 billion in 2024, marking a 30% increase from 2023. As a result, the increase in commercial satellite launches is driving the growth of the satellite transfer vehicle market.

Leading companies in the satellite transfer vehicle market are focusing on developing advanced launching platforms such as orbital transportation systems to enhance the deployment, hosting, and on-orbit servicing of multiple payloads. An orbital transportation platform is a space vehicle designed to transport, release, and support satellites or other payloads in specific orbits, while also enabling in-orbit services such as technology demonstrations and data processing. For example, in January 2025, D-Orbit S.p.A., an Italy-based space logistics and transportation services provider, launched the ION Satellite Carrier through its Endless Sky and Ascend missions. This platform facilitates the delivery of multiple satellites to distinct orbital paths while simultaneously hosting third-party payloads for in-orbit testing, data processing, and advanced computing functions. The multi-mission capability of this platform highlights the growing maturity of orbital transportation solutions by integrating deployment, hosted payload support, and digital services into one system.

In April 2025, Katalyst Space Technologies, a US-based provider of in-space servicing technology and satellite upgrades, acquired Atomos Space for an undisclosed sum. This acquisition allowed Katalyst to expand its in-space servicing and satellite maneuvering capabilities, strengthen its position in rendezvous and docking operations, and enhance its hardware and software offerings by integrating Atomos's Quark spacecraft technology, robotics expertise, and advanced subsystems. Atomos Space, a US-based provider of in-space servicing solutions, is recognized for its expertise in spacecraft platform development, satellite transfer vehicles, and orbital maneuvering technologies.
